What does a 1 buzz cut look like?

A “Number 1 Haircut” is about 1/8 of an inch, which is a little longer than a number zero. The #1 guard is still ideal for buzz cuts, or you can use it to taper or fade from different numbers. However, we do not recommend a number 1 cut if you don't want your scalp to show.

What guard should I use for a buzz cut?

For a buzz-cut that's a little less intense, ask for a butch cut. Your barber will use a #3 or #4 guard or higher, giving you about ¼-inch of hair all around, or a little more. Some tapering on the sides and around the neckline is optional.

How do you buzz the side of your head?

Cut off the hair on the sides of the head using a shorter guard length. Most people buzz the sides and back of the head using a smaller guard setting than they used on the top of the head. Start where the sideburns are and buzz the sides of the head in an upwards motion. Work carefully around the ears.

What number is a buzz cut?

The number 3 haircut is the other very popular clipper size used. The #3 guard allows for 3/8 of an inch of hair, and is the highest number barbers will use to cut a fade. Often, men will ask for a number 3 fade or buzz cut because it's short and low-maintenance, but no scalp shows.
